Key Moments of the Match
The Switzerland vs. Cameroon match was filled with pivotal moments that ultimately decided the outcome. One of the earliest significant events was when Cameroon nearly scored in the first 15 minutes, testing the Swiss defense early on. However, the Swiss goalkeeper Yann Sommer made a crucial save to keep the score level. This save proved to be vital in maintaining Switzerland's confidence and preventing Cameroon from gaining an early advantage. As the first half progressed, both teams traded attacks, but neither could break the deadlock. The midfield battle was intense, with tackles flying in and both sides vying for control. The first half ended goalless, leaving fans eagerly anticipating the second half. The breakthrough moment came in the second half when Breel Embolo scored for Switzerland. A well-coordinated attack saw Switzerland carve open the Cameroon defense, and Embolo calmly slotted the ball into the net. This goal injected new energy into the Swiss team and put Cameroon under pressure to respond. Cameroon fought hard to find an equalizer, launching several attacks and creating some dangerous moments. However, the Swiss defense remained resilient, thwarting Cameroon's attempts to score. As the match entered its final stages, tensions rose, and both teams made tactical substitutions to try and influence the game. Switzerland managed to hold on to their lead, securing a valuable victory in their opening match of the tournament. The final whistle sparked celebrations among the Swiss players and fans, while Cameroon were left to rue their missed opportunities.
